About This Item
New York: Morrow, 1992. First Edition, First Printing. Hardcover. Near Fine/Near Fine. 239 pages ; 22 cm. Hardcover. Publisher's original quarter-cloth over boards, gilt lettering to spine. Book Condition: faint signs of handling, else fine. Dust Jacket Condition: faint crinkling to spine ends, else fine. A nice fresh looking copy. Rear panel features a whole paragraph of a blurb by David Foster Wallace who was always a huge Antonya Nelson fan.
